Monetary Policy Adjustments and Economic Outlook
In April 2025, the Bank of England reduced interest rates from 4.75% to 4.5%, responding to a sluggish economy and rising inflation, which is anticipated to peak at 3.7% in the autumn. This decision was reached by a 7-2 vote within the Monetary Policy Committee, with discussions indicating the possibility of further rate cuts. Similarly, the UK’s growth forecast for 2025 has been revised down to 0.75%, reflecting ongoing economic challenges.
Across the globe, Citi Australia’s CEO survey reveals optimism for 2025, citing expectations of increased economic momentum due to slowing inflation and anticipated interest rate reductions. However, challenges persist in consumer activity, prompting a focus on tax reforms to enhance productivity and stimulate growth.
Technological Advancements and Business Strategies
The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) into business operations continues to accelerate. Companies are increasingly adopting AI-driven automation to streamline processes, enhance decision-making, and improve customer interactions. This trend aligns with the broader movement towards digital transformation, with businesses seeking innovative solutions to maintain competitive advantage.
E-commerce is also evolving, with social commerce gaining prominence. Platforms like Instagram and TikTok are emerging as significant sales channels, offering businesses novel avenues to engage with consumers and drive sales. This shift necessitates adaptive strategies to leverage the unique features of these platforms effectively.
Labor Market Dynamics and Corporate Restructuring
The labor market is experiencing significant shifts, with several major companies announcing workforce reductions. Notable firms such as Wayfair, Starbucks, Meta, and Microsoft are among those implementing layoffs, reflecting broader trends in workforce optimization and restructuring. These changes are influenced by factors including the adoption of AI technologies and the need to align human resources with evolving business strategies.
